#BBAAED Hex color

#BBAAED

The hexadecimal color code #BBAAED corresponds to the code RGB( 187, 170, 237 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,73 level), green (at 0,67 level) and blue (at 0,93 level). Its brightness is 79% and its saturation is 65%. It is composed of red at 31%, green at 28% and blue at 39%.
